Magic Man to Perform at Saturday\'s Game

December 2, 2003 - ECHL (ECHL)
Mississippi Sea Wolves News Release


BILOXI, Miss. – The Mississippi Sea Wolves are proud to announce that Robert Bloor will perform a straight jacket escape during the first intermission of Saturday's home game, which starts at 7:35 p.m. against the Texas Wildcatters at the Mississippi Coast Coliseum.

An in-demand performer in New Mexico, Bloor began performing when he was 14 years old. Bloor is not your typical entertainer. "My job isn't performing tricks, it's taking care of people," Bloor said. "It goes way beyond magic. I want to know my clients. I want them to know that I genuinely care about them and their success!"
